The MBA in Logistics Management at Technische Universität Dresden equips students with advanced skills in managing complex logistics and supply chain operations. This program emphasizes the importance of logistics in contemporary business practices and explores a range of topics including supply chain optimization, inventory management, and sustainable logistics solutions. The curriculum is designed to ensure that students can adapt to the rapidly changing demands of the global market.
Structured over three semesters, the program comprises a mix of theoretical modules and practical applications, culminating in a thesis that showcases each student's unique insights and research capabilities. Each semester is structured to include a specific number of European Credit Transfer and Accumulation System (ECTS) credits, facilitating an international standard of education and promoting student mobility across Europe.
Students gain crucial skills in problem-solving, strategic thinking, and leadership, preparing them for roles that require both analytical skills and the ability to work collaboratively in diverse environments. This program is particularly suitable for individuals looking to advance their careers in logistics and supply chain management or shift from engineering or technical roles into management positions.
Located in Dresden, a city known for its strong industrial base and thriving Mittelstand companies, students benefit from networking opportunities with local industries. Additionally, international graduates can take advantage of an 18-month job-seeking permit, allowing them to explore career opportunities in Germany while working on their professional development.
This degree prepares graduates for diverse roles in industries such as manufacturing, e-commerce, retail, and transportation in Germany's robust economy.
